What did they replace the Hyundai Tiburon with?

The GK Tiburon was introduced in 2002 (as a 2003 model) and ended production in 2008 before being replaced by the Hyundai Veloster.

Why did Hyundai discontinue the Tiburon?

With the all-new Hyundai Genesis coupe coming down the pipeline in 2009 as a 2010 model, the current Hyundai coupe, the Tiburon, will cease to exist. This isn’t really a shock, since there’s not enough room in the line-up for two coupes.

Did the Genesis Coupe replace the Tiburon?

Hyundai discontinued the Tiburon after the 2008 model year, and the Genesis coupe has been considered its “spiritual successor.” However, with a base price of $22,000 – $5000 more than the 2008 Tiburon – the Genesis coupe can’t quite compete in the same arena the Tiburon did.
